What Is the Difference Between Polyethylene and Polypropylene Packaging Bags?

Image
The production processes of polyethylene and polypropylene raw materials are relatively similar, and the products can be used to make plastic films, injection molded products, plastic pipes, etc. In many cases, the properties and uses of the two raw materials are very similar. But in fact, there are still many differences in the application of polypropylene raw materials and polyethylene raw materials, as shown in the following table: Remarks: The above comparison is based on the comparison of polypropylene and polyethylene From the perspective of heat resistance, the heat resistance of polypropylene is higher than that of polyethylene. Under normal circumstances, the melting temperature of polypropylene is about 40%-50% higher than that of polyethylene, which is about 160-170℃, so the product can Sterilize at a temperature above 100°C, and will not deform at 150°C without external force.
